## Dedupe pass — Quillhaven CRM

1. Freeze inbound writes via the Lanternbox gate.
2. Run the matcher in dry-run; review the candidate-merge report.
3. Confirm no merges cross tenant boundaries — hard requirement.
4. Apply merges; survivor record keeps earliest creation date.
5. Log counts to the audit sink.

For review, the signed artifact used in this pass is identified below.

session token of kahog-bahif = htk9_f63daec35

FINANCE REVIEW SUMMARY — PILOT CHURN

Churn in the Larkspur pilot exceeded forecast, concentrated among small accounts onboarded in the first wave. Revenue impact is modest; acquisition spend on the cohort is written off. Retention fixes ship next cycle. Margin on remaining pilot accounts holds above plan. The board should read the confidential note below before the pilot go/no-go decision.

board note of kawig-tahog: Ulairax Works is in early talks to buy Noriusix Works for about $31.4 million. The Pelmir launch date is April 2, and nothing goes to the press before then.

Handover note — payroll export change

The Ledgerline payroll export switched from fixed-width to delimited format in release 8.4. The old parser at the clearing bank is retired as of month-end, so any rollback must also revert the bank-side mapping, coordinated through the integrations channel. Watch the export job at 02:00 for checksum mismatches; retry once before paging. If anything fails after that, contact the person named below.

signatory, yajef-bawif: Holael Drudor

Hey — handing over the Westbrook Library catalogue import. The nightly job pulls MARC exports, normalises titles, and flags duplicates for manual review. Watch the dedupe queue; it backs up if the export is late. Everything else mostly runs itself. Steps for rerunning a failed batch are on the internal page below.

wiki page, kahog-hahig: https://vault.zemvargrid.internal/display/deploy/repo/settings/merge_requests/job/settings/6f3b933774dbc5320a4daa18